Eubalaena japonica
(de Lacépède, 1818)
North Pacific Right Whale

Taxonomy
| Subclass | : Theria |
| Infraclass | : Placentalia |
| Magnorder | : Boreoeutheria |
| Superorder | : Laurasiatheria |
| Order | : Artiodactyla |
| Suborder | : Cetacea |
| Infraorder | : Mysticeti |
| Superfamily | : Balaenoidea |
| Family | : Balaenidae |
| Genus | : Eubalaena |
Species status
Living
Found in the wild
Listed in MSW3 2005
Authority citation
Lacépède, B.G.É. de. 1818. Note sur dés cétacées des mers voisines du Japon. Mémoires du Muséum d'histoire naturelle 4:467-475.
Authority publication link
https://www.biodiversitylibrary.org/page/34812561Original name as described
Balæna japonica
Other common names
Japanese Whale · Northwest Whale · Pacific Right Whale
Type locality
"du Japon" (= Japan).
Biogeographic realm
Marine
Country distribution
Canada · Japan · North Korea · South Korea? · Russia · United States · China?
Subregion distribution
USA(AK, CA, HI, OR?)
IUCN Red List status
Endangered
